you would first have to start with having a business and some good plans for weapons. after you have the designs manufacture a prototype so you have an example to show. during this process you need to make contacts with a local military base. meet people, lots of them, the higher the Rank the better. once you can make a meeting with someone for you design, you need to be prepared to answer questions like why would this help us? what weapon would this replace? how much would it take to manufacture? how many can you make in 1 hour? how much does it cost? how accurate is it?
this is how you establish a good contract with the military. don't be discouraged if they don't except your designs a first.

No. In the marines, like any other branch of military service, you are assigned a weapon and given ammunition for that particular weapon. You learn to use that weapon. If a marine is fighting in a battle, he can find another weapon and start using it.

The next day starts at the instant the clock passes the 12:00 am mark (24:00 military time). However, the next business day would usually be considered to start at the time the business opens according to their specific hours of operation and in their local time zone.
